Watch-outs for picture framers in Coventry (Foleshill and Stoney Stanton)

  • Deposit-on-bespoke needs clear refund policy in writing.
  • Higher-value gallery commissions trigger SCA more often.
  • Collection-ticket lapse periods (uncollected work after 6 months) need a documented charge policy.

How much does a card machine cost for picture framers in Coventry (Foleshill and Stoney Stanton)?

Hardware ranges from £0 (Tap to Pay on iPhone) to £229 (Stripe Reader S700). Per-transaction rate from 0.8% (Revolut Business, on higher plans) to 1.95% (SumUp standard). Monthly fees from £0 (no-contract products) to £25+ (Dojo, Worldpay). Your blended monthly cost depends on card volume and average transaction size (indicatively £40 to £300+ for picture framers), so model it on real numbers with our /fees-calculator/ rather than relying on a flat estimate.
